Abstract
The ROS-Industrial open source project was intended to expand the applicability of industrial robots by reducing the gap that existed between researchers and manufacturers, in order to start developing state of the art applications for the industry. This is part of the scope of the PIR (Perception for Industrial Robots) project from the Pontificia Universidad Javeriana Bogotá (PUJ). PIR project looks for expanding robot’s capabilities for working in dynamic industrial environments. This paper presents the starting point of this project: the setup of the Motoman SDA_10 dual-arm robot with ROS-Industrial. In this paper, the different steps and modifications carried out to setup the system are presented. Simulation experiments and real tests were conducted in order to analyse and check the behaviour of the system. Results show some of the advantages of using ROS-Industrial, and the wide range of tasks that can be explored with these kind of robots from the research and application point of views (in Latin America only a few robots with this type of configuration is available for research purposes).
Access this chapter
Tax calculation will be finalised at checkout
Purchases are for personal use only
References
The challenge: http://rosindustrial.org/the-challenge/
Quigley, M., Conley, K., Gerkey, B., Faust, J., Foote, T., Leibs, J., Wheeler, R., Ng, A.Y.: Ros: an open-source robot operating system. In: ICRA Workshop on Open Source Software, vol. 3, no. 3.2, p. 5 (2009)
ROS, Robot operating system (2016). http://www.ros.org
Garber, L.: Robot os: a new day for robot design. Computer 46(12), 16–20 (2013)
ROS-I, Robot operating system-industrial (2016). http://rosindustrial.org
Centro Tecnógico de Automatización Industrial, Pontificia Universidad Javeriana, Bogot (2016). http://www.javeriana.edu.co/blogs/ctai
YASKAWA, Motoman SDA10F robot (2016). https://www.motoman.com/industrial-robots/sda10f
Smith, C., Karayiannidis, Y., Nalpantidis, L., Gratal, X., Qi, P., Dimarogonas, D.V., Kragic, D.: Dual arm manipulation-a survey. Robot. Auton. Syst. 60(10), 1340–1353 (2012)
Tsarouchi, P., Makris, S., Michalos, G., Stefos, M., Fourtakas, K., Kaltsoukalas, K., Kontrovrakis, D., Chryssolouris, G.: Robotized assembly process using dual arm robot. Procedia CIRP 23, 47–52 (2014)
Messay, T., Ordóñez, R., Marcil, E.: Computationally efficient and robust kinematic calibration methodologies and their application to industrial robots. Robot. Comput. Integr. Manuf. 37, 33–48 (2016)
Gan, Y., Dai, X.: Human-like manipulation planning for articulated manipulator. J. Bionic Eng. 9(4), 434–445 (2012)
Martinez, A., Fernndez, E. (eds.): Learning ROS for Robotics Programming. Packt Publishing. http://www.packtpub.com/learning-ros-for-robotics-programming/book
Aitken, J.M., Veres, S.M., Judge, M.: Adaptation of system configuration under the robot operating system. In: 19th IFAC World Congress. IFAC Proceedings Volumes, no. 3, pp. 4484–4492
Ergur, S., Ozkan, M.: Trajectory planning of industrial robots for 3-d visualization a ros-based simulation framework. In: IEEE International Symposium on Robotics and Manufacturing Automation (ROMA 2014), pp. 206–211, December 2014
Tsarouchi, P., Makris, S., Michalos, G., Matthaiakis, A.-S., Chatzigeorgiou, X., Athanasatos, A., Stefos, M., Aivaliotis, P., Chryssolouris, G.: Ros based coordination of human robot cooperative assembly tasks-an industrial case study. Procedia CIRP 37, 254–259 (2015)
Amazon, Amazon robotics challenge. https://www.amazonrobotics.com/pickingchallenge
RobotValley TuDelft, Team delft wins the amazon picking challenge (2016)
Bharatheesha, M., Burger, R., Vries, M.D., Ko, W., Tan, J.: Motion module for the amazon picking challenge - team delft, August 2016
Robotiq, Industrial grippers (2016). http://robotiq.com
Motoman_Driver, ROS-I driver for Mottoman robots (2016). http://wiki.ros.org/motoman_driver
MoveIt, Motion planning framework (2016). http://moveit.ros.org
OMPL, The Open Motion Planning Library (2016). http://ompl.kavrakilab.org
Motoman_Driver-Especifications, Motoman driver M2092-EDS document. motoplus-ros especifications (2016). http://wiki.ros.org/motoman_driver
Video, Planning and executing trajectories with ROS-I (2016). https://youtu.be/mS05tVPRCq0
Acknowledgements
We would like to thank the Pontificia Universidad Javeriana for supporting this research. We also want to thank the Centro Tecnológico de Automatización Industrial (CTAI) for letting us use the installations and equipments for developing this research.
Author information
Authors and Affiliations
Corresponding author
Editor information
Editors and Affiliations
Rights and permissions
Copyright information
© 2017 Springer International Publishing AG
About this paper
Cite this paper
Martinez, C., Barrero, N., Hernandez, W., Montaño, C., Mondragón, I. (2017). Setup of the Yaskawa SDA10F Robot for Industrial Applications, Using ROS-Industrial. In: Chang, I., Baca, J., Moreno, H., Carrera, I., Cardona, M. (eds) Advances in Automation and Robotics Research in Latin America. Lecture Notes in Networks and Systems, vol 13. Springer, Cham. https://doi.org/10.1007/978-3-319-54377-2_16
Download citation
DOI: https://doi.org/10.1007/978-3-319-54377-2_16
Published:
Publisher Name: Springer, Cham
Print ISBN: 978-3-319-54376-5
Online ISBN: 978-3-319-54377-2
eBook Packages: EngineeringEngineering (R0)